Does anybody use coffee grounds or tea bags in there compost tea? and when is the best time or does it matter when you add fish emulsion/seaweed to the compost tea? add all that stuffr at the end, after bubbling for 24 hours?

coffee grounds to me are to acidic to use in the tea. good for the worm farm ,then later get the castings. we wait until the soup is done and then just before spraying we add any other goodies to the soup.
